The purpose of the Empowerment Workshop is to support you in creating your life as you most want it. It is based on the world-renowned empowerment work of Gail Straub and David Gershon.

The workshop premise is that your beliefs create the conditions of your life. If you wish to change your life, you need to envision the new possibility and transform the limiting beliefs that are creating the current situation. The workshop applies this transformation methodology to the seven content areas of your life: relationships, work, money, your body, sexuality, emotions, and spirituality.

As a foundation for this transformation work, the workshop helps you create a healthy core belief system; utilize the tools of affirmation and visualization to help manifest your dreams; and cultivate the personal power necessary to sustain your growth over time. You will apply these tools to create dynamic visions in each area of your life.
